We show you how to drill a hole in a Stainless Steel Keg using a Tungsten Carbide Holesaw, it may help give you ideas if you are looking to turn a 50L keg into a Mash Tun, HLT or Kettle.
We also show how to attach a Ball Valve Assembly to the vessel wall and what to do and not to do to ensure a secure fit with no leaks.
